Brief summary
Primary efficacy composite endpoint (cancer therapeutics related cardiac dysfunction, CTRCD):, the appearance of heart failure symptoms (NYHA class I-IV) due to an impairment of heart function or structure within 12 months; or, asymptomatic decrease in left ventricular ejection fraction > 10% after 12 months; or, asymptomatic decrease in left ventricular ejection fraction < 10% but up to 40-49% after 12 months; or, asymptomatic decrease in global left ventricular longitudinal strain >15% after 12 months; or, asymptomatic increase in biomarkers (troponin I > upper reference limit (99th centile) and increase of at least 30% from pre-treatment concentration or NTproBNP > 125 pg/ml and increase of at least 30% from baseline) after 12 months.
Detailed description
Secondary Composite Efficacy Endpoint:, 1. emergence of heart failure symptoms (NYHA class I-IV) due to impaired cardiac function or structure at 6 months; or, 2. decrease LVEF > 10% after 6 months; or, 3. decrease LVEF < 10% but to a value of 40-49% after 6 months; or, 4. a decrease in global longitudinal strain of > 15% after 6 months; or, 5. asymptomatic increase in biomarkers (troponin I > upper reference limit (99th centile) and an increase of at least 30% from pre-treatment concentration or NTproBNP > 125pg/ml and an increase of at least 30% from baseline) after 6 months., Secondary Additional Endpoints:, 1. change in left ventricular ejection fraction at 6 and 12 months;, 2. change in left ventricular diastolic function, assessed as the ratio of E/E', i.e. maximum mitral annular inflow velocity during the rapid ventricular filling phase, to maximum mitral annular motion velocity by tissue Doppler during the rapid ventricular filling phase;, 3. change in Troponin I after 6 and 12 months;, 4. change in NTproBNP levels at 6 and 12 months;, 5. change in quality of life assessment at 6 and 12 months., Secondary Endpoints (Safety):, 1. death from any cause;, 2. composite endpoint of cardiovascular events (death from cardiovascular causes, non-fatal myocardial infarction, non-fatal stroke);, 3. death from any cardiovascular reasons;, 4. non-fatal myocardial infarction;, 5. non-fatal stroke;, 6. occurrence of hypoglycaemia;, 7. occurrence of ionic disorders;, 8. progression of renal failure;, 9. hypersensitivity to investigated drug;, 10. allergic reactions;, 11. infection., 12. any other AEs, evaluated due to type, frequency and severity.
